Megalodontida
Extinct order of molluscs
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Megalodontida is an extinct order[1][2] of bivalve molluscs whose members lived from the Katian age of the Late Ordovician to the Maastrichtian age of the Late Cretaceous.[1]

It contains two superfamilies, Mecynodontoidea and Megalodontoidea.[1][2]
